Output fbe9d614a71302d53c73ad11315db498756b2624ceb267f0321196d266d26504:0

value
3560450
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 576a95ddd1a283c37139b26239cffe766b836c94 OP_EQUALVERIFY OP_CHECKSIG
address
18yDUNgPE8pcB9Hh3tTWu5upJ2oYEjpEkk
transaction
fbe9d614a71302d53c73ad11315db498756b2624ceb267f0321196d266d26504
confirmations
370208
spent
true